使用 Pod 库仅用于开发而不用于生产

Use Pod library for only development not for production

我有 pod 库,可以在开发时帮助开发人员,但在应用程序发布时没有用,那么有什么可以帮助我的吗?

  1. 消费方设置的任何更改,消耗 Pod 库。 或
  2. pod 库本身设置的任何更改,因为库也是我创建的。
  1. 在 Xcode 中,打开项目设置,在 "Targets" 列表栏中,右键单击您的主要 iOS 目标并复制它以创建一个仅用于开发。
  2. 在您的 Podfile 中,在您的新开发目标名称下列出您的开发目的 pods。一个粗略的例子:
source 'https://github.com/CocoaPods/Specs.git'
use_frameworks!

target 'Your_App_Development' do
  pod 'SomeDevOnlyPod', '~> 5.6'
end

希望对您有所帮助!

在podfile中我们需要添加调试配置

pod 'podname', :configurations => ['Debug']

及以下发布

pod 'podname', :configurations => ['Release']